Welcome! The Spin Off Cyclists Bicycle Club offers rides on the Towpath Trail and area rail trails for people of all physical abilities. The Spin-offs, founded by weight loss surgery patients, cycle for exercise, pleasure and making friends with other cyclists. We welcome people of all ages, abilities and speeds who want to cycle with a casual, slower paced group. We encourage our members to bring their families and friends on the ride. This is a group for easy going cyclists, paddlers and hikers in the Lorain and Medina County area. Typical bike rides will be about 25 miles on quiet country roads with a focus the scenery and each other. Hikes will be about 5 miles and a social pace. Kayak or canoe paddles will be on quiet water for about two hours.

Mosaic Outdoor Club of Northeast Ohio, founded 1998, is the Ohio chapter of a network of non-profit, volunteer groups dedicated to organizing outdoor, active, recreational, social and environmental events for Jewish adults. Mosaic serves Jews of all ages, both married and single, who share a love for nature and the outdoors.
